Mastrapasqua Asset Management

Mastrapasqua Asset Management as of Dec. 31, 2011

Portfolio Holdings for Mastrapasqua Asset Management

Mastrapasqua Asset Management holds 152 positions in its portfolio as reported in the December 2011 quarterly 13F filing

Company (Ticker) Portfolio Weight Valued At Change in Shares Share Count Share Price
Starbucks Corporation (SBUX) 3.4 $8.8M 192k 46.01
Caterpillar (CAT) 3.3 $8.5M 94k 90.60
Apple (AAPL) 2.9 $7.4M 18k 405.02
National-Oilwell Var 2.7 $7.0M 103k 67.99
EMC Corporation 2.7 $7.0M 323k 21.54
Visa (V) 2.7 $6.9M 68k 101.52
Praxair 2.7 $6.9M 64k 106.91
Celgene Corporation 2.6 $6.6M 98k 67.60
Broadcom Corporation 2.5 $6.3M 216k 29.36
Occidental Petroleum Corporation (OXY) 2.4 $6.0M 64k 93.70
CHECK POINT SOFTWARE Technolog Com Stk (CHKP) 2.3 $5.9M 113k 52.54
Cerner Corporation 2.3 $5.9M 96k 61.25
Precision Castparts 2.2 $5.7M 34k 164.79
FMC Corporation (FMC) 2.2 $5.6M 65k 86.03
BorgWarner (BWA) 2.2 $5.6M 87k 63.74
Starwood Hotels & Resorts Worldwide 2.1 $5.4M 113k 47.97
Danaher Corporation (DHR) 2.0 $5.2M 112k 47.04
Amazon (AMZN) 2.0 $5.3M 30k 173.10
Teradata Corporation (TDC) 2.0 $5.0M 103k 48.51
Halliburton Company (HAL) 1.9 $5.0M 145k 34.51
Deere & Company (DE) 1.8 $4.7M 61k 77.36
Cameron International Corporation 1.8 $4.7M 96k 49.19
IntercontinentalEx.. 1.8 $4.7M 39k 120.54
Agilent Technologies Inc C ommon (A) 1.8 $4.6M 133k 34.93
Tiffany & Co. 1.8 $4.6M 70k 66.25
CSX Corporation (CSX) 1.8 $4.5M 212k 21.06
Allergan 1.7 $4.4M 51k 87.74
Activision Blizzard 1.7 $4.4M 358k 12.32
Tibco Software 1.7 $4.4M 183k 23.91
Apache Corporation 1.7 $4.3M 48k 90.58
Qualcomm (QCOM) 1.7 $4.3M 79k 54.70
V.F. Corporation (VFC) 1.6 $4.2M 33k 126.99
Joy Global 1.6 $4.1M 55k 74.97
Oracle Corporation (ORCL) 1.6 $4.1M 160k 25.65
Autodesk (ADSK) 1.6 $4.0M 133k 30.33
Dell 1.6 $4.0M 271k 14.63
Nuance Communications 1.5 $3.9M 153k 25.16
Schlumberger (SLB) 1.4 $3.5M 52k 68.31
UnitedHealth (UNH) 1.4 $3.5M 69k 50.68
Nielsen Holdings Nv 1.4 $3.5M 118k 29.69
Red Hat 1.4 $3.5M 84k 41.29
eBay (EBAY) 1.3 $3.4M 112k 30.33
Monsanto Company 1.3 $3.4M 48k 70.07
CVS Caremark Corporation (CVS) 1.3 $3.3M 80k 40.78
Ariba 1.2 $3.2M 113k 28.08
Rockwell Automation (ROK) 1.2 $3.1M 43k 73.37
Informatica Corporation 1.1 $2.9M 78k 36.94
International Business Machines (IBM) 0.4 $1.1M 6.1k 183.86
Chevron Corporation (CVX) 0.4 $1.0M 9.4k 106.43
Home Depot (HD) 0.4 $958k 23k 42.05
Xilinx 0.4 $949k 30k 32.07
Intel Corporation (INTC) 0.4 $910k 38k 24.26
Honeywell International (HON) 0.3 $898k 17k 54.36
Microchip Technology (MCHP) 0.3 $867k 24k 36.64
Johnson Controls 0.3 $815k 26k 31.24
3M Company (MMM) 0.3 $796k 9.7k 81.77
Baker Hughes Incorporated 0.3 $781k 16k 48.66
United Technologies Corporation 0.3 $762k 10k 73.11
Genuine Parts Company (GPC) 0.3 $721k 12k 61.22
United Parcel Service (UPS) 0.3 $700k 9.6k 73.18
Boeing Company (BA) 0.3 $694k 9.5k 73.40
Nike (NKE) 0.3 $692k 7.2k 96.31
KLA-Tencor Corporation (KLAC) 0.3 $693k 14k 48.24
T. Rowe Price (TROW) 0.3 $663k 12k 56.93
E.I. du Pont de Nemours & Company 0.3 $673k 15k 45.77
Parker-Hannifin Corporation (PH) 0.2 $646k 8.5k 76.27
Sigma-Aldrich Corporation 0.2 $612k 9.8k 62.44
Pepsi (PEP) 0.2 $592k 8.9k 66.39
Novartis (NVS) 0.2 $576k 10k 57.14
Sap (SAP) 0.2 $572k 11k 52.94
Amgen (AMGN) 0.2 $537k 8.4k 64.23
Covidien 0.2 $533k 12k 45.04
International Paper Company (IP) 0.2 $501k 17k 29.63
Baxter International (BAX) 0.2 $404k 8.2k 49.54
International Flavors & Fragrances (IFF) 0.1 $366k 7.0k 52.47
Coach 0.1 $311k 5.1k 61.09
Te Connectivity Ltd for (TEL) 0.1 $319k 10k 30.79
Exxon Mobil Corporation (XOM) 0.1 $226k 2.7k 84.64
At&t (T) 0.0 $96k 3.2k 30.10
Paychex (PAYX) 0.0 $82k 2.7k 29.98
Verizon Communications (VZ) 0.0 $68k 1.7k 40.12
ConocoPhillips (COP) 0.0 $85k 1.2k 72.96
SolarWinds 0.0 $68k 2.5k 27.76
Abbott Laboratories (ABT) 0.0 $57k 1.0k 55.88
Seadrill 0.0 $45k 1.4k 33.33
Ens 0.0 $17k 360.00 47.22
Microsoft Corporation (MSFT) 0.0 $13k 500.00 26.00
Arthur J. Gallagher & Co. (AJG) 0.0 $28k 845.00 33.14
McDonald's Corporation (MCD) 0.0 $37k 365.00 101.37
Waste Management (WM) 0.0 $24k 745.00 32.21
Dick's Sporting Goods (DKS) 0.0 $16k 435.00 36.78
Tractor Supply Company (TSCO) 0.0 $25k 350.00 71.43
Johnson & Johnson (JNJ) 0.0 $25k 380.00 65.79
Bristol Myers Squibb (BMY) 0.0 $38k 1.1k 35.51
Cooper Industries 0.0 $17k 320.00 53.12
Kimberly-Clark Corporation (KMB) 0.0 $28k 375.00 74.67
Kraft Foods 0.0 $27k 735.00 36.73
Mattel (MAT) 0.0 $26k 925.00 28.11
PetSmart 0.0 $25k 490.00 51.02
Polaris Industries (PII) 0.0 $26k 470.00 55.32
Public Storage (PSA) 0.0 $26k 195.00 133.33
Reynolds American 0.0 $28k 675.00 41.48
Ryder System (R) 0.0 $20k 380.00 52.63
SYSCO Corporation (SYY) 0.0 $23k 790.00 29.11
Nordstrom (JWN) 0.0 $21k 430.00 48.84
Tidewater 0.0 $17k 340.00 50.00
Intersil Corporation 0.0 $23k 2.2k 10.62
Weight Watchers International 0.0 $15k 270.00 55.56
Raytheon Company 0.0 $27k 560.00 48.21
Wolverine World Wide (WWW) 0.0 $18k 500.00 36.00
Lockheed Martin Corporation (LMT) 0.0 $26k 325.00 80.00
Altria (MO) 0.0 $27k 905.00 29.83
Procter & Gamble Company (PG) 0.0 $26k 395.00 65.82
American Electric Power Company (AEP) 0.0 $28k 670.00 41.79
Linear Technology Corporation 0.0 $25k 835.00 29.94
Tupperware Brands Corporation (TUP) 0.0 $17k 300.00 56.67
Iron Mountain Incorporated 0.0 $24k 770.00 31.17
ConAgra Foods (CAG) 0.0 $25k 950.00 26.32
Bce (BCE) 0.0 $26k 635.00 40.94
Donaldson Company (DCI) 0.0 $23k 335.00 68.66
H.J. Heinz Company 0.0 $31k 575.00 53.91
Corn Products International 0.0 $21k 395.00 53.16
Brinker International (EAT) 0.0 $25k 920.00 27.17
Mack-Cali Realty (VRE) 0.0 $21k 785.00 26.75
CenterPoint Energy (CNP) 0.0 $25k 1.2k 20.16
Intuit (INTU) 0.0 $19k 365.00 52.05
Jefferies 0.0 $29k 2.1k 13.71
Oceaneering International (OII) 0.0 $18k 385.00 46.75
Pepco Holdings 0.0 $25k 1.2k 20.33
SCANA Corporation 0.0 $27k 595.00 45.38
Seaspan Corp 0.0 $25k 1.9k 13.48
Teleflex Incorporated (TFX) 0.0 $21k 340.00 61.76
World Fuel Services Corporation (WKC) 0.0 $22k 515.00 42.72
Taleo Corporation 0.0 $22k 575.00 38.26
Gentex Corporation (GNTX) 0.0 $20k 675.00 29.63
TAL International 0.0 $29k 1.0k 28.57
Albemarle Corporation (ALB) 0.0 $18k 345.00 52.17
Pentair 0.0 $18k 530.00 33.96
HCP 0.0 $27k 655.00 41.22
Senior Housing Properties Trust 0.0 $36k 1.6k 22.64
Carpenter Technology Corporation (CRS) 0.0 $16k 305.00 52.46
National Retail Properties (NNN) 0.0 $37k 1.4k 26.43
Walt Disney Company (DIS) 0.0 $10k 270.00 37.04
PPG Industries (PPG) 0.0 $8.0k 100.00 80.00
Emerson Electric (EMR) 0.0 $7.0k 155.00 45.16
Health Care REIT 0.0 $11k 200.00 55.00
PerkinElmer (RVTY) 0.0 $11k 565.00 19.47
Buckeye Partners 0.0 $5.0k 80.00 62.50
Plains All American Pipeline (PAA) 0.0 $6.0k 80.00 75.00
Energy Transfer Partners 0.0 $5.0k 100.00 50.00
Inergy 0.0 $4.0k 145.00 27.59
Kinder Morgan Energy Partners 0.0 $6.0k 75.00 80.00